The Los Alamos Youth Activity Centers, a program of Los Alamos Family
Council, will host the first ever community-wide Perfect Pi Day Celebration from 5 p.m. to 6 p.m. Thursday, March 14 at the Ashley Park Pond Pavilion.
The Pi and Pie event will include a silent auction to bid on pies from local
restaurants and bakeries, and the sale of raffle tickets for the chance to pie local
celebrities.
Celebrities already signed up include popular Los Alamos Middle School teacher Rita Sanchez, Los Alamos Public Schools Supt. Kurt Steinhaus, Chamisa Elementary School Principal Suzanne Lynne, Teen Center Director George Marsden, Youth Activity Centers Director Jordan Redmond,Chamisa Counselor Michelangelo Lobato and Sci Guy Chad Lauritzen.
